A Rack/Tower Convertible Ups With Line Interactive Topology, The Cyberpower Smart App Sinewave Pr1000Lcdrt1U Provides Battery Backup, Power Protection (Using Sine Wave Output), And Surge Protection For Corporate Servers, Department Servers, Storage Appliances, Network Devices, And Telecom Installations Requiring Active Pfc Power Source Compatibility. The Pr1000Lcdrt1U Uses Automatic Voltage Regulation (Avr) To Correct Minor Power Fluctuations Without Switching To Battery Power, Which Extends Battery Life. Avr Is Essential In Areas Where Power Fluctuations Occur Frequently. The Pr1000Lcdrt1U Comes With A Three-Year Warranty And A $400,000 Connected Equipment Guarantee.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What are the dimensions of the CyberPower PR1000LCDRT1U?A: The dimensions are seventeen point twenty-five inches long, fifteen point eight inches wide, and one point seventy-five inches high. This compact size allows for versatile installation in both rack and tower configurations.
Q: What is the power capacity of the PR1000LCDRT1U?A: This UPS system has a power capacity of one thousand volt-amperes and eight hundred watts. This capacity is suitable for supporting various networking and telecom devices.
Q: What kind of outlets does the UPS provide?A: The unit features seven NEMA five fifteen R outlets. Six of these outlets provide battery backup and surge protection, while one outlet is surge protected only.

Q: What is the warranty on the CyberPower PR1000LCDRT1U?A: The unit comes with a three-year warranty that includes the batteries. Additionally, it features a four hundred thousand dollar Connected Equipment Guarantee.
Q: Can I monitor the UPS remotely?A: Yes, remote monitoring is possible with the optional SNMP/HTTP RMCARD205 accessory. This feature allows you to track UPS status from a distance.
Q: What is the battery type used in the UPS?A: The UPS uses non-spillable wet batteries. These batteries are designed to provide reliable backup power when needed.

Q: Can I connect multiple devices to the UPS?A: Yes, you can connect multiple devices to the UPS, provided their total power consumption does not exceed eight hundred watts. This allows for various devices to be protected simultaneously.
Q: Is there any software included with the UPS?A: Yes, the CyberPower PR1000LCDRT1U includes free PowerPanel Business Edition Management Software. This software helps in managing and monitoring the UPS.
Q: What is the input plug type for the UPS?A: The input plug is a NEMA five fifteen P right angle plug with a forty-five degree offset. It also includes a ten-foot power cord for flexible placement.
